JAMUGURIHAT: Hamro Prayash, a social media platform, had organized a series of panel discussions on various topics on the occasion of its first establishment day on April 11 at Udayan Rangamancha, Samar Dalani here. The day-long programme began with the hoisting flag by Lila Kanta Sarma, Headmaster of Dakhin Nagsankar HS, followed by floral tribute by Parbati Sarma, president of Dakhin Nagsankar GP.

The first session began with a multilingual poetry meet with Chhatraman Subba in the chair. The poetry session inaugurated by Tek Bahadur Katowal was conducted by Anjan Baskota. A total of 30 invited poets from throughout the State read out Assamese, Nepali, Hindi, Bangla and English poems in the session. Following the session, a seminar paper on 'History of Samar Dalani' was presented by Phaninra Upadhayay which was presided over by Bhabani Sarma.

Another important session on the topic 'New Education Policy 2020: Prospects and Challenges' was held with Chandra Kanta Sarma, retired headmaster, in the chair. Dr. Chintamoni Sarma, Principal of Biswanath College, and Dr. Binod Pokhrel, chief scientist; Water Resources, Arunachal government, had highlighted various issues related to the topic and delivered value added lectures as speakers.

The next session of book release was held wherein three books were released. Jadab Sarma, chief secretary of Axam Xahitya Xabha, released Baraniya Sabda-Sambhar, a collection of Assamese critical essays by Anjan Baskota. Rajen Sarma released Anunad, a collection of Nepali poems edited by Puspa Dahal and Anjan Baskota, while eminent critic Gyan Bahadur Chhetry unveiled Samayka ratharu Samayka samayharu written by Kamal Sarma. The inaugural session was also attended by Dwijen Nath, convener of Kuhi Samiti of Assam Sahitya Sabha, Chiranjib Barua, assistant convener of the publication committee of Axam Xahitya Xabha along with other dignitaries.

The last session of discussion on 'Gorkhas of Assam: Issues of Identity Crisis' was held with Rajen Sarma, former secretary of All Assam Gorkha Students' Union, in the chair. Dilip Gajurel, the central vice-president of AAGSU, and emerging writer Prakash Koirala took part as resource speakers and highlighted various issues concerning the topic. This interactive session was also addressed by Lekhnath Sarma, central executive member of AAGSU.

A multi-cultural function was held at night which was inaugurated by Krishna Mijar, an eminent folk artiste. Before the cultural function, a special felicitation programme was held with Rishiraj Sarma, president of the reception committee, in the chair wherein Anjan Baskota, the recipient of Sahitya Akademi's Young Writers Award 2020, was felicitated with a citation paper, gamosa, xarai and a packet of books. Arjun Chetry, president of All Assam Gorkha Students' Union, graced the felicitation programme as chief guest.
